So we can learn something this year: This is a ribbon seal.
Their coat is dark brown and has three stripes: one around the neck, one around the end of the body and one on the side.
The babies are born completely white; when young, their fur is gray. Only with age do some parts become darker and others become lighter.
Ribbon seals are native to the Arctic parts of the Pacific Ocean.
